当前位置:首页 > 综合资讯 > 正文
黑狐家游戏

对象存储oss 做什么的,深入解析,对象存储OSS在网站部署中的应用与实践

对象存储oss 做什么的,深入解析,对象存储OSS在网站部署中的应用与实践

对象存储OSS是一种基于云计算的存储服务,主要用于存储和管理大量非结构化数据,在网站部署中,OSS可应用于图片、视频等资源的存储和快速访问,提升网站性能和用户体验,本文...

对象存储OSS是一种基于云计算的存储服务,主要用于存储和管理大量非结构化数据,在网站部署中,OSS可应用于图片、视频等资源的存储和快速访问,提升网站性能和用户体验,本文深入解析了OSS的功能和应用实践,详细阐述了其在网站部署中的重要作用。

随着互联网的快速发展,网站已经成为企业展示形象、拓展业务的重要平台,为了满足日益增长的存储需求,对象存储OSS(Object Storage Service)应运而生,本文将深入解析对象存储OSS在网站部署中的应用与实践,帮助读者更好地了解如何利用OSS提高网站性能、降低成本。

对象存储OSS简介

对象存储oss 做什么的,深入解析,对象存储OSS在网站部署中的应用与实践

图片来源于网络,如有侵权联系删除

对象存储OSS是一种基于云计算的存储服务,它将数据以对象的形式存储,每个对象由唯一的标识符(Object Key)进行标识,与传统存储方式相比,OSS具有以下特点:

  1. 高可靠性:OSS采用分布式存储架构,确保数据安全可靠。

  2. 高扩展性:用户可根据需求随时调整存储空间,满足不同场景下的存储需求。

  3. 高性能:OSS支持多地域部署,用户可根据业务需求选择合适的地域,降低延迟。

  4. 易用性:OSS提供丰富的API接口,方便用户进行数据管理和操作。

对象存储OSS在网站部署中的应用

网站静态资源存储

网站静态资源包括图片、CSS、JavaScript等文件,这些文件通常体积较大,占用服务器带宽,利用OSS存储静态资源,可以有效减轻服务器负担,提高网站访问速度。

(1)实现步骤:

a. 在OSS中创建存储空间(Bucket)。

b. 将静态资源上传至OSS。

c. 在网站代码中,将静态资源路径修改为OSS中的URL。

(2)优势:

a. 提高网站访问速度:通过CDN加速,用户可从最近的服务器节点获取资源,降低延迟。

b. 降低服务器成本:静态资源存储在OSS,服务器无需承担存储压力。

网站动态内容存储

网站动态内容主要包括用户上传的图片、视频等文件,利用OSS存储动态内容,可以实现以下功能:

(1)实现步骤:

a. 在OSS中创建存储空间(Bucket)。

b. 用户上传文件时,将文件存储至OSS。

c. 网站根据用户需求,从OSS中获取文件。

(2)优势:

a. 提高用户体验:用户上传文件速度快,降低等待时间。

b. 降低服务器成本:动态内容存储在OSS,服务器无需承担存储压力。

网站日志存储

网站日志记录了用户访问行为、服务器运行状态等信息,对于网站运营和优化具有重要意义,利用OSS存储日志,可以实现以下功能:

(1)实现步骤:

a. 在OSS中创建存储空间(Bucket)。

b. 将网站日志实时写入OSS。

对象存储oss 做什么的,深入解析,对象存储OSS在网站部署中的应用与实践

图片来源于网络,如有侵权联系删除

c. 网站运营人员可从OSS中下载日志进行分析。

(2)优势:

a. 提高日志存储安全性:OSS提供高可靠性存储,确保日志数据安全。

b. 降低服务器成本:日志存储在OSS,服务器无需承担存储压力。

网站备份与恢复

利用OSS进行网站备份与恢复,可以有效保障网站数据安全,降低数据丢失风险。

(1)实现步骤:

a. 在OSS中创建存储空间(Bucket)。

b. 定期将网站数据备份至OSS。

c. 网站出现问题时,从OSS中恢复数据。

(2)优势:

a. 提高数据安全性:OSS提供高可靠性存储,确保数据安全。

b. 降低备份成本:网站数据存储在OSS,无需额外硬件设备。

实践案例

以下是一个利用OSS部署网站的实践案例:

项目背景

某企业计划开发一个电商网站,需要存储大量图片、视频等资源,同时对网站访问速度有较高要求。

解决方案

(1)使用OSS存储静态资源,提高网站访问速度。

(2)使用OSS存储动态内容,降低服务器成本。

(3)使用OSS存储网站日志,提高日志存储安全性。

(4)使用OSS进行网站备份与恢复,保障数据安全。

实施效果

通过使用OSS,该企业成功实现了以下目标:

(1)网站访问速度提升30%。

(2)服务器成本降低50%。

(3)数据安全性得到有效保障。

对象存储OSS在网站部署中具有广泛的应用场景,能够有效提高网站性能、降低成本,通过本文的解析,相信读者对OSS在网站部署中的应用有了更深入的了解,在实际应用中,用户可根据自身需求,灵活运用OSS,为网站发展助力。

黑狐家游戏

发表评论

最新文章